You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@flex.apache.org by pe...@apache.org on 2015/09/21 17:07:02 UTC

git commit: [flex-asjs] [refs/heads/develop] - Found a couple of errors in ContainerBase's getElementIndex code on both AS and JS side.

Repository: flex-asjs
Updated Branches:
  refs/heads/develop e28d38e86 -> f760bb42f


Found a couple of errors in ContainerBase's getElementIndex code on both AS and JS side.


Project: http://git-wip-us.apache.org/repos/asf/flex-asjs/repo
Commit: http://git-wip-us.apache.org/repos/asf/flex-asjs/commit/f760bb42
Tree: http://git-wip-us.apache.org/repos/asf/flex-asjs/tree/f760bb42
Diff: http://git-wip-us.apache.org/repos/asf/flex-asjs/diff/f760bb42

Branch: refs/heads/develop
Commit: f760bb42f1274ff5a9e94c5b272bac8ab3039918
Parents: e28d38e
Author: Peter Ent <pe...@apache.org>
Authored: Mon Sep 21 11:06:59 2015 -0400
Committer: Peter Ent <pe...@apache.org>
Committed: Mon Sep 21 11:06:59 2015 -0400

----------------------------------------------------------------------
 .../projects/Core/as/src/org/apache/flex/core/ContainerBase.as     | 2 +-
 .../projects/Core/js/src/org/apache/flex/core/ContainerBase.js     | 2 +-
 2 files changed, 2 insertions(+), 2 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/flex-asjs/blob/f760bb42/frameworks/projects/Core/as/src/org/apache/flex/core/ContainerBase.as
----------------------------------------------------------------------
diff --git a/frameworks/projects/Core/as/src/org/apache/flex/core/ContainerBase.as b/frameworks/projects/Core/as/src/org/apache/flex/core/ContainerBase.as
index 0d8005a..050f018 100644
--- a/frameworks/projects/Core/as/src/org/apache/flex/core/ContainerBase.as
+++ b/frameworks/projects/Core/as/src/org/apache/flex/core/ContainerBase.as
@@ -106,7 +106,7 @@ package org.apache.flex.core
          */
         override public function getElementIndex(c:Object):int
         {
-			var contentView:IContentViewHost = view as IContentViewHost;
+			var contentView:IParent = view as IParent;
 			if (contentView != null) {
 				return contentView.getElementIndex(c);
 			} else {

http://git-wip-us.apache.org/repos/asf/flex-asjs/blob/f760bb42/frameworks/projects/Core/js/src/org/apache/flex/core/ContainerBase.js
----------------------------------------------------------------------
diff --git a/frameworks/projects/Core/js/src/org/apache/flex/core/ContainerBase.js b/frameworks/projects/Core/js/src/org/apache/flex/core/ContainerBase.js
index 4de63f6..593a11c 100644
--- a/frameworks/projects/Core/js/src/org/apache/flex/core/ContainerBase.js
+++ b/frameworks/projects/Core/js/src/org/apache/flex/core/ContainerBase.js
@@ -228,7 +228,7 @@ org.apache.flex.core.ContainerBase.prototype.removeElement = function(c, opt_dis
 org.apache.flex.core.ContainerBase.prototype.getElementIndex = function(c) {
   var contentView = this.view;
   if (contentView != null) {
-    return contentView(c);
+    return contentView.getElementIndex(c);
   } else {
     return this.$getElementIndex(c);
   }